Bayes

Quote from: vundarosa on Sep 07, 11:43 PM 2011
Not sure....but i'm always intrigued on why systems based on repeaters or sectors work. I mean, why would numbers or sectors keep reapeating (short term) if the ball and the wheel have no memory?! In my thinking random "should" allow more dispersation and repeaters should be rare.


But that would apply equally as well if there were in fact, fewer repeaters. If the normal behaviour was for each number to hit once exactly every 37 spins you could then say "why does this happen if the ball and wheel have no memory?".

It's possible to prove mathematically that there MUST be repeaters in any game of  independent trials (assuming no bias). It just a consequence of the laws of probability, nothing to do with dealer influence. If anyone's interested I can post the proof.
